QUESTION

People living in capitalist economies have greater incentive to work and create wealth than those living in command economies.

Indicate whether the statement is true or false.

 

ANSWER

Answer: TRUE
Explanation: With government controlling the distribution of wealth and the provision of services in a command economy, its people have less incentive to work toward prosperity.
